Caregivers are referred to our service by Oranga Tamariki once they are defined as Permanent Caregivers by the Care of Children's Act 2004 or Section 113 of the Oranga Tamariki Act 1989. Our team play a crucial part in planning and assessing the support services that are required. Supports for tamariki vary and can include (but are not limited to) specialist medical services, funding for extracurricular activities and access to special education.
